Silence will highlight gender-based violence

Monday November 15th 2021

Connor Mothers’ Union is hosting a short service, incorporating a three-minute silence, as part of this year’s 16 Days of Activism against Gender-Based Violence campaign.

On Saturday November 27, members across the UK and Ireland will gather together at 1.03pm in groups large and small for a three minute silence. This links to the theme of #Nomore1in3 (no more one in three) – one in three women will be impacted by some form of violence in their life and Mothers’ Union states that this is unacceptable.

In Connor Diocese, the three-minute silence will be held during service which will take place in All Saints’ Parish Church, Eglantine Road, Lisburn, with the service getting underway at 12.45pm. It will last no longer than 40 minutes.

For those who are unable to attend, the service will be available to watch later that day on Facebook and YouTube. The Order of Service will also be available on the Connor Mothers’ Union website.
